探索PHP函数库-必备函数及其实例应用
PHP是一种流行的服务器端脚本语言,具有强大的功能和丰富的函数库。本文将介绍一些PHP函数库中的必备函数及其实例应用。
1. 字符串处理函数:
- strlen()函数用于计算字符串的长度。例如,strlen("Hello PHP")将返回11。
- strtoupper()函数用于将字符串转换为大写。例如,strtoupper("hello php")将返回"HELLO PHP"。
- strtolower()函数用于将字符串转换为小写。例如,strtolower("HELLO PHP")将返回"hello php"。
- substr()函数用于截取字符串的一部分。例如,substr("Hello PHP", 6)将返回"PHP"。
- str_replace()函数用于替换字符串中的一部分。例如,str_replace("world", "PHP", "Hello world")将返回"Hello PHP"。
2. 数组处理函数:
- count()函数用于计算数组的元素个数。例如,count([1, 2, 3])将返回3。
- array_push()函数用于向数组末尾添加一个或多个元素。例如,array_push($arr, "PHP")将向数组$arr中添加元素"PHP"。
- array_pop()函数用于删除数组末尾的一个元素。例如,array_pop($arr)将删除数组$arr中的最后一个元素。
- array_merge()函数用于合并一个或多个数组。例如,array_merge([1, 2], [3, 4])将返回[1, 2, 3, 4]。
- in_array()函数用于检查数组中是否存在某个元素。例如,in_array("PHP", $arr)将返回true或false,表示数组$arr是否包含元素"PHP"。
3. 时间和日期函数:
- date()函数用于格式化日期和时间。例如,date("Y-m-d H:i:s")将返回当前的日期和时间。
- strtotime()函数用于将日期和时间转换为时间戳。例如,strtotime("2022-01-01")将返回时间戳。
- mktime()函数用于创建一个时间戳。例如,mktime(0, 0, 0, 1, 1, 2022)将返回指定日期的时间戳。
- time()函数用于获取当前的时间戳。例如,time()将返回当前的时间戳。
- strtotime()和date()函数可以组合使用,实现日期和时间的加减运算。例如,date("Y-m-d", strtotime("+1 day"))将返回明天的日期。
以上是PHP函数库中一些常用的函数及其实例应用。PHP函数库中还有许多其他有用的函数,可以根据实际需求进行学习和探索。使用这些函数,可以简化代码,提高开发效率。
